'Jatt and Juliet 3' trailer out: Diljit Dosanjh-Neeru Bajwa promise a laugh riot with a dash of romance

The highly-anticipated trailer of 'Jatt and Juliet 3' starring Diljit Dosanjh and Neeru Bajwa in the lead roles is finally here. Offering a perfect blend of humour with romance, the third instalment will arrive in cinemas a decade after the last part's release. 

The 'Jatt and Juliet 3' trailer is out now! 

Following the classic enemies-to-lover trope, the trailer sees Diljit Dosanjh and Neeru Bajwa indulging in tom-and-jerry-like fights until they realise they have fallen head over heels for each other. However, their love story sees an unexpected turn with the entry of another person. Now, only time will tell if their love will stand tall amidst all the chaos in a foreign land. 

More about 'Jatt and Juliet 3' 

The Jatt and Juliet series premiered in 2012, while the second part was released in 2013. Written and directed by Jagdeep Sidhu, the third instalment has been shot across Punjab and the UK. 

On the work front, Diljit Dosanjh was last seen in the critically acclaimed Netflix film, 'Amar Singh Chamkila'. The Imtiaz Ali directorial also starred Parineeti Chopra. Meanwhile, Neeru was last seen in the 2023 release, 'Kali Jotta'.

'Jatt and Juliet 3' will be released in theatres on June 27.
